What Are Asphalt Millings?
Asphalt millings are recycled asphalt pavement that’s been ground up into small, gravel-like pieces. Instead of being dumped in a landfill, this old pavement is repurposed for driveways, private roads, and parking areas. Over time, it compacts into a hard, semi-solid surface that functions much like traditional asphalt—without the high price tag.
What Is Traditional Asphalt?
Traditional asphalt, or hot mix asphalt, is made from a blend of new aggregate materials and liquid bitumen (a petroleum-based binder). It’s heated and poured while hot, requiring more time, equipment, and labor to install—but it produces a smooth, seamless surface commonly used for roads and commercial parking lots.
Head-to-Head Comparison: Asphalt Millings vs. Traditional Asphalt
Feature | Asphalt Millings | Traditional Asphalt |
---|---|---|
Cost | ~$6–$15 per ton (✅ budget-friendly) | ~$90–$150 per ton (💸 higher cost) |
Durability | Hardens over time; low maintenance | Strong and durable, but prone to cracking |
Installation | Easy DIY or contractor-friendly | Requires professional equipment & hot mix |
Environmental Impact | ♻️ Recycled material, eco-friendly | Uses new resources, higher carbon footprint |
Best For | Driveways, rural roads, budget projects | High-traffic areas, commercial paving |

Which One Is Right for You?
Choose Asphalt Millings if:
- You want to cut costs without sacrificing performance
- You’re working on a rural driveway, private lane, or low-traffic lot
- You prefer an eco-conscious solution
- You don’t need a perfectly smooth finish
Choose Traditional Asphalt if:
- You’re paving a public road or high-traffic commercial space
- Appearance and finish are your top priority
- You have the budget for professional installation
